Forces launch CASO in Hajin

Bandipora: Government forces on Wednesday launched a cordon-and-search operation in Hajin town in this North Kashmir district. Army’s 13RR, police’s SOG and 45 battalion CRPF laid the siege on Syed Mohalla of Hajin town after receiving ‘inputs about the presence of militants in the area.’ Sources said that door to door searchs are being conducted. IS left behind more than 200 mass graves in Iraq: UN

Baghdad,(AFP): The Islamic State group left behind more than 200 mass graves in Iraq containing up to 12,000 victims, the UN said Tuesday, adding they could hold vital evidence of war crimes.
